Sterlington hosts Kinder on Friday Going into extra innings against a Class 2A powerhouse on the road is never easy. Easy or not, the Sterlington Panthers passed the test and beat Calvary Baptist 3-1 Monday night.
No. 2 Sterlington got the big hit it needed in the top of the eighth inning. Thomas Giddens squeezed a comeback pitch into center field to score a pair of runs and give Sterlington the cushion it needed to advance to the second round.
"It was a great ball game." Sterlington coach David Parks said. "We got the timely hits and had a great pitching performance from Chad."
Chad Reeves allowed just two hits, one being a home run, to allow his offense to play the spoiler to the Calvary season.
The game was also a little extra special for the Panthers because five former Sterlington players are now playing at Calvary.
Sterlington had chances to take the lead before the extra innings affair, but Calvary turned away every advance.
The Panthers got the bases loaded in the sixth and seventh innings, only to see Calvary use their stellar defense to get out of the inning and leave the Panthers searching for answers.
Sterlington will try to find that magic again on Friday when they host Kinder High School at 5 p.m.
"They are a good ball team," Parks said. "It is the same as always, we will have to get some timely hits and pitch well to win."
The winner of the game advances to the Class 2A state tournament May 12-14 at Warhawk Field on the campus of ULM. |
